Bandmate of Former Canadian PM Sentenced to 2 Years in Prison for Sexually Abusing 13-Year-Old
LatestOn Monday, Phillip Nolan, teacher and former bandmate of Canadian ex-prime minister Stephen Harper, was sentenced to two years in prison for two counts of “sexual interference” with a 13-year-old girl, according to the Ottawa Sun.
In February 2014, Nolan, a former seventh and eighth grade teacher, was charged with five counts each of sexual assault, sexual interference, and sexual exploitation of a minor in connection with incidents involving two girls in 1990 and 2000.

He was ordered to submit a DNA sample, was put on the sex offender registry for life and is banned from owning weapons for 10 years…
As part of bail conditions issued in February 2014, he was banned from being alone with anyone under the age of 16, unless that person was with a legal guardian.
